How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Works
When a fire sprinkler system discharges, it can cause significant water damage to your property. Our team’s process involves a thorough inspection of the affected area, followed by the removal of contaminated water and debris. We use specialized equipment, such as submersible pumps and wet/dry vacuums, to ensure efficient and thorough water extraction. Our technicians are IICRC certified and will work to reduce the risk of further damage and potential health hazards.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technicians will conduct a thorough inspection of the affected area to identify the source and extent of the damage. This involves assessing the water level, identifying any potential hazards, and determining the best course of action for removal. We’ll also take note of any affected materials, such as drywall or carpeting, to ensure they’re properly cleaned and restored.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our submersible pumps and wet/dry vacuums, we’ll extract the standing water from the affected area. This process is critical in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th. Our equipment is designed to handle even the most challenging water removal tasks.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been removed,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ected area. This involves setting up industrial-grade fans and dehumidifiers to speed up the evaporation process and prevent further moisture buildup.
Step 4: Cleaning and Restoration
With the affected area dry and free of moisture, our team will begin the cleaning and restoration process. This may involve cleaning and disinfecting surfaces, replacing damaged materials, and applying specialized coatings to prevent future water damage.

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Cost In Wolf Creek, UT
The cost of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al in Wolf Creek, UT, var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on a thorough inspection and assessment of the damage, and pricing may range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the scope of the work. What affects the cost includes: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, water level, and equipment required |
| Drying and d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, equipment required, and duration of drying process |
| Cleaning and restoration | $500 – $3,000 | Size of affected area, materials damaged, and complexity of restoration |
